A Curler's Dream.

Congratulations to: (Left to Right) Stefanie Knight, Marg Urquhart, Kay
Goulding, Bob Goulding on scoring an 8 ender on November 18th, 2009. This is
something that every curler dreams of scoring and only a lucky few ever get
even close to achieving let alone scoring.

NL teams win Silver Medals at Atlantic 17 and Under Championships.
Congratulations on a Silver Medal finish to Team Trickett from the RE/MAX
Centre and Team Bonia from Bally Haly. This is only the second** female team from
Newfoundland and Labrador to reach the finals of the Atlantic 17 and Under
tournament. This year the tournament was hosted by the Corner Brook Curling
Club.

Front row L-R: Erica Trickett (skip), Jessica Cunningham (third), Kayla
Carey (second), Kayla Condon (lead), Geoff Cunningham (coach)
Second row L-R: Geoff Ford (coach), Kyle Bonia (skip), Mark Flynn (third),
Adam Ford (lead), Tim Petley (second).
**Correction: In the inaugural 17 and Under Atlantic Championship
held in Port aux Basques, the NL women's team of Stacie Devereaux, Jeanette
Wheeler, Kristin Harvey, and Julia Wheeler won the silver medal.

Note: Change of format for Open Competition
During the NLCA's AGM this past June there was discussion concerning the
closing dates of events such as the Men's and Women's and Mixed. It was felt
that the closing dates on some of the events handcuffed clubs by not
allowing them to plan other events in case the field was not filled and the
anticipated ice usage was not required.
